Type 2 diabetes: All you need to know...

 Type 2 diabetes is a condition in which your blood sugar level is too high. After you eat foods that contain carbohydrates, chemicals in your small intestine break them down into single sugar molecules called glucose. Next, the cell's lining your small intestine absorb the glucose, which passes into the bloodstream. When the blood reaches your pancreas, beta cells inside the pancreas detect the rising glucose levels. To reduce the glucose level, your beta cells release insulin into your bloodstream. As the blood circulates through your body, the insulin and glucose exit the bloodstream into your tissues to reach your body's cells. Most cells of the body have certain receptors on their surface that bind to the circulating insulin. 



Insulin acts like a key in a lock to open up the cell so that the circulating glucose can get inside the cell. Now, your cell can use glucose to produce the energy it needs to function properly. If you have type 2 diabetes, either your pancreas does not produce enough insulin or your body's cells resist its effects or both. If you have insulin resistance, your insulin cannot unlock the cells to let glucose in because of the locks, called receptors, are abnormal or missing. As a result, glucose is locked out of your cells. Consequently, the amount of glucose builds up in your bloodstream in a condition called hyperglycemia. To compensate for hyperglycemia, your pancreas produces more and more insulin. Your overworked beta cells try to keep up with the demand but gradually lose their ability to produce enough insulin. Due to hyperglycemia and the lack of insulin, you may experience the following classic symptoms of diabetes-- excessive hunger, excessive thirst, increased urine volume, and unexplained weight loss. Symptoms of type 2 diabetes that may appear over time include fatigue, recurrent infections, changes in vision, itching, and tingling or prickling sensations in your skin. Life-threatening complications of type 2 diabetes include diabetic ketoacidosis, hyperosmolar hyperglycemic nonketotic syndrome, and hypoglycemia. 



If you don't receive treatment for hyperglycemia, diabetic ketoacidosis can result. Because you no longer have enough insulin circulating in your blood, your cells can't get the glucose they need to produce energy. As a result, your body turns to fats and proteins as an alternative source of energy. During the fat breakdown process, certain byproducts, known as ketone bodies, accumulate in your blood, resulting in a condition called ketosis. If ketones build up to dangerously high levels in your bloodstream, you may develop diabetic ketoacidosis, or DKA, which can lead to coma and death. Another complication resulting from failure to treat hyperglycemia is called a hyperosmolar hyperglycemic nonketotic syndrome, or HHNS. As insulin deficiency continues, your blood glucose level increases. In response, your kidneys filter excess glucose out of the blood into the urine, along with large amounts of water. Unless you consume large amounts of water, your kidneys cannot keep up with the demand of removing the glucose from your bloodstream and diluting it sufficiently in the urine. As a result, your blood becomes much more concentrated than normal, a condition called hyperosmolarity. Hyperosmolarity pulls water out of your body tissues into your bloodstream, causing severe dehydration, which may lead to the hyperosmolar hypoglycemic nonketotic syndrome. Neurological symptoms, such as seizures and coma, can occur. 



If you take an excessive dose of diabetic medication, you may experience an acute complication called hypoglycemia or insulin shock. Excessive insulin or oral hypoglycemic medication causes too much glucose to go into cells, leaving an insufficient amount in your bloodstream. Certain organs, such as the brain, need a constant energy supply to function properly. Because the brain's primary source of energy is glucose, it is the first organ affected by lower glucose levels. When your brain cells, called neurons, are starved for glucose, they start to malfunction, causing symptoms such as nervousness, shakiness, and confusion. If your glucose level continues to drop, the electrical activity of your neurons diminishes significantly, resulting in seizures or diabetic coma. Over time, chronic poorly controlled type 2 diabetes can cause degenerative tissue damage, resulting in longterm complications such as atherosclerosis, blindness, neuropathy, and renal failure. 



To avoid the complications of type 2 diabetes, you can take steps to keep your glucose level within a normal range using a combination of blood glucose monitoring, a healthy diet, regular exercise, and medications as necessary. You will need to check the level of glucose in your blood frequently with a glucometer. To do this, you will prick your finger with a small needle called a lancet and place a drop of blood on the strip attached to the glucometer. Based on your blood glucose level, you may need to adjust your meals, physical activity, or medication dose. Eating a healthy diet will help to lower your glucose level when you eat a diet rich in fruits, vegetables, and whole grains, have meals and snacks about the same time every day, consume the right balance of carbohydrates, proteins, and fat, and minimize your intake of high sugar foods. Getting regular exercise--even just 30 minutes a day-- will lower your blood glucose level, decrease insulin resistance, and may lead to weight loss. You may need to take one or more diabetic medications to help lower blood glucose. Some of these medications increase insulin production in your pancreas. Others decrease insulin resistance in your skeletal muscles. 



Some treatments increase insulin sensitivity in certain tissues. Others promote a slight decrease in the absorption of glucose in your digestive system. If your type 2 diabetes can not be controlled with diet, exercise, and oral medications, your doctor may prescribe insulin and train you to inject it just under your skin. By treating and controlling your blood glucose level, you may prevent the occurrence of complications from type 2 diabetes.

If you are having these signs and symptoms you can be diabetic !!!


Have you ever been worried that you or someone you may know, has type 2 diabetes?
  

Well in this article we're gonna look at what signs to look out for and what to do about it so in today's article we're going to talk about the process of blood sugars and the insulin response so we can get a better understanding of the entire process and then we're going to talk about the signs of diabetes and we're going to do it in this order so when we eat foods like carbohydrate it's broken down into glucose which is then absorbed into our bloodstream which increases our blood sugar levels your body knows that high blood sugar levels are dangerous so it produces and secretes insulin from the pancreas and this insulin goes into the bloodstream and takes out excess sugar from our blood and stores it in the liver, in the muscle and in the fat cells and I hope that made sense so that was the normal process which allows blood sugars to maintain a normal level.


But the problem in type 2 diabetes is that your cells become desensitized to insulin which in the medical world we call that insulin resistance so the normal process we just spoke about isn't happening and this is because insulin is constantly elevated in our body and it's because of many different reasons one of which is eating too many sugary foods now that we understand the basics of type 2 diabetes let's look at the sign the signs that should be triggering you to speak to your GP now take these seriously as early diagnosis and treatment can prevent many future complications. 



So let's begin the first sign is increased urination much more so than normal because your sugar levels are so high not all of it can be reabsorbed and some glucose ends up in your urine which ends up drawing more water next is increased thirst and this works hand-in-hand with the increased urination so you're weeing more and your body needs more water and it all comes down to osmosis and the sugar in your urine we won't go into that because you haven't got all day blurred vision which is a loss of sharpness in one or both eyes so when our blood sugar levels are too high it causes swelling of our lens now imagine if my camera lens was swollen the image would also be blurry and if this persists over time it can actually cause something called diabetic retinopathy and it's actually very problematic and if it's undiagnosed and untreated it can cause blindness the next sign is something called diabetic neuropathy which is nerve-related and it happens most commonly in the hands, feet, arms or legs and the symptoms that you get are tingling and numbness feeling and sometimes even pain a reduced ability to heal wounds quickly so why does this happen? 


Well again it all comes down to the increased blood sugar levels and this leads to poorer circulation so less blood with oxygen and nutrients can reach the site that's damaged to promote healing it's so cold and lastly occurring fungal thrush infections in the genital region, the mouth and certain areas of the skin now.
